Eva Adlee James


Eva Adlee James, 81, of Marion died Thursday, April 5, 2007 at Marion General Hospital following an extended illness.  She was born March 15, 1926 in Charleston, WV to the late Raymond Isaac and Lena Belle (Maser) Hesson.

Eva’s home and her husband were her life.  She loved gardening, sewing and being a grandmother.

She is survived by her husband, Elwin L. James, whom she married on August 27, 1942, 2 daughters, Barbara (Walter) Threlfall, Powell; Joyce (John) Armstrong, Plano, TX; 3 granddaughters, Ronda (Kevin) Schnipke, Prospect; Deanna (Ted) Sarago, Columbus; Andrea (Carson) Mason, Milton, FL; 1 grandson, Christopher Armstrong, Santa Ana, CA; 1 great-granddaughter, Rylee Mason; and 1 sister, Beulah Kline, Marion.  She was preceded in death by 2 brothers and 2 sisters.

Funeral Services will be held Friday, April 13, 2007 at 1:00 P.M. in the Prospect United Methodist Church with Rev. David L. Hoffman officiating.  Burial will follow in Radnor Cemetery.  Friends may call from 5 to 8 PM Thursday at the Gehm-Ballinger Funeral Home, Prospect.
